2013 HKD to LRD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2013

During 2013, the HKD to LRD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 9, valuing the pair at 10.4842.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 2, dropping to 9.3539.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 1.1303 LRD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 9.5450 to the December average rate of 10.4211, the exchange rate registered a net change of 9.18%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2013 high of 10.4842 was up 8.16% compared to the 2012 peak of 9.6932,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

HKD to LRD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 9.6074, compared to 10.1555 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.5482 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2013 was August, with a trading range of 0.4223 LRD (High: 10.1202 / Low: 9.6979). On the other end, February was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0633 LRD (High: 9.6267 / Low: 9.5634).
